Product

Problem

Many manufacturers struggle with inaccessible and fragmented machine data, hindering their ability to monitor performance and optimize production processes. Existing solutions often require extensive IT resources, are expensive, and are complicated to implement, delaying digitization efforts. Data is often distributed across isolated systems or deleted from HMIs, further compounding the problem.

Solution

ENLYZE offers a machine data acquisition and productivity analysis system that enables manufacturers to digitize production data from various equipment within two weeks. The platform provides real-time performance and quality monitoring without requiring extensive IT projects. ENLYZE automatically detects downtimes based on machine data, ensuring accurate recording of all downtime events. The system also allows users to analyze and visualize data with intuitive tools, create process analyses, reports, and dashboards, and identify optimal parameter settings for operators.

Target Audience

ENLYZE primarily targets manufacturers with continuous production processes, such as those in extrusion, drug and dietary supplements, liquids and food, packaging, non-woven fabrics, coating, semi-finished products, and powder and paints industries.

Features

  • Rapid machine data acquisition from various equipment, regardless of age or manufacturer
  • Pre-built connectors for common industrial protocols and systems, including OPC-UA, Siemens SIMATIC, and B&R
  • Automated downtime detection based on machine data
  • Intuitive analysis tools for creating process analyses, reports, and dashboards
  • Digital capture of shop floor operations, enabling operators to access ideal parameter settings
  • Open system architecture with REST API, Python SDK, and integrations for Grafana, Tableau, PowerBI, and Microsoft Teams
  • Ability to trace production errors using detailed process data
  • Identification and replication of optimal production runs ("Golden Run")
  • Real-time performance and quality monitoring
